The primary attraction is the Valley Forge National Park, the history of which is very important to the country, but its main concern today is as a scenic walking area for people. If you are interested in revolutionary war history, it will attract you, otherwise it's just monuments, log cabins and a visitor's center.

The second attraction is the King of Prussia mall, which is a very large shopping area... probably nearly identical to all the other shopping areas near you.

Other than that, it's your basic suburb, and all the really awesome attractions are downtown.
